1979 Jeep Cherokee Golden Eagle is said to have been used by its first owner in Southern California .and was acquired by the seller in 2021 from its second owner after a decade of storage. It is finished Rare. original black paint over a tan velour-trimmed interior and powered by a 360ci V8 paired with a three-speed automatic transmission and a two-speed Quadra-Trac transfer case. Features include a 2″ suspension lift, a roof rack, fender flares, a front brush guard, This two-door SJ Cherokee is offered with  a clean CA title 

The suspension is modified with a 2″ lift kit, and stopping power is provided by front disc brakes and rear drums., the air conditioning does not work, all parts are there.

Tree-spoke steering wheel frames instrumentation in an engine-turned cluster including a 100-mph speedometer and combination gauges for oil pressure, amperage, coolant temperature, and fuel level. The five-digit odometer shows 100k miles, approximately 1,500 of which were added under current ownership. True mileage is unknown.

The jeep is completely original paint, small rust in one fender and floor panel. The original paint is thin with small blemish all over.

Interior is also all original and in need of repair.
